3 Signs You Talk Too Much in Meetings - The Muse

3 Signs You Talk Too Much in Meetings - The Muse3 Signs You Talk Too Much in MeetingsVery few people would say meetings are exciting, efficient, and overall, a great addition to a packed workday. Yet, theyre a necessary evil in the workplace. However, theres good berichterstattung And that is that you have the power to improve them by taking one small little action staying quiet. If you have a great idea, have a strong conviction, or are called upon to weigh in, then yes, speak up. But, if youre just talking to be heard and to be considered an active participant by your manager, then you have permission to zip your lips. How do you know when you should speak up and when you should sit silently? Here are three signs youre actually talking too much 1. You Repeat Your Co-workers Thoughts Without Adding AnythingIts great when your colleague says something you agree with. But, when you go on and on about how much you concur, it adds time to the meeting. Not only that, its a great way to a nnoy the rest of your co-workers, who probably have other important things they have to attend to.What to Do InsteadIm not suggesting you stop agreeing with your co-workers when they have a great idea. And if you have something in mind that you think would propel that thought forward, you should absolutely bring that up. However, if you just agree, feel free to acknowledge that and move on. Simply saying, Yes, thats a good point will go a long way in moving the conversation forward without adding unnecessary noise to the room. 2. You Relate Everything to Your Personal LifeIf this is the case for you, congrats. It sounds like youre part of a team youd spend time with out of the office, and that is something you should be really excited about. However, if youre using personal examples to illustrate every thought during a meeting, youre making it way too easy to get off-topic. And youre probably over-sharing.What to Do InsteadThe best meetings I attend typically reserve the first few m inutes for everyone to catch up. But once those few minutes are up, thats it. Everyones attention turns to the task at hand. Even if youre not leading the conversation, this is leise a good mental note to keep for yourself. Unless youre asked to provide a personal example, or you have one that illustrates the point so perfectly, save it for another time.3. You Start Debates That Arent Relevant to the ConversationIts frustrating when you and your team are trying to sort through the details of a tricky project, only to have someone derail the conversation by completely changing the subject. Although you probably have good intentions and usually arent trying to bring up a new topic entirely, its a time waster, especially because the team now likely has two unresolved issues to get through in a limited amount of time.What to Do InsteadThe solution here is simple- stay engaged in the debate everyone is having. Of course, bring up relevant tangents if it relates back to the meetings goal, but dont interrupt a conversation everyone else is having, just so you can bring up that great idea youve been thinking about forever. Waiting just a few minutes will not only help you be present in the current conversation, but it will help you avoid seeming like a me first teammate to the rest of your colleagues. The surprising truth is that the solution to appearing like a contributor during a meeting doesnt involve talking until youre blue in the face. Rather, it involves listening to what people are saying and doing your personal best to drive the meeting forward- whether thats with thoughtful comments or just an approving head nod. Heres the difference between leading and managing a team

Heres the difference between leading and managing a teamHeres the difference between leading and managing a teamWhats the difference between leading and managing a team?It takes great leaders and talent to grow a successful company. One of the best descriptions of a leader Ive heard is that leaders focus on vision and strategy, guiding and removing obstacles for their teams - something like a coach in sports.Managers typically focus mora on the execution piece, working in the business. By contrast, real leadership means providing a compelling vision and clear direction. Successful leaders clarify priorities and expectations, defining employee roles and ensuring that the processes and capacity required for them to execute are in place.The stance from which you lead makes a big difference in yur employees job satisfaction. To engage your workers today, focus mora on leading instead of managing. Ive found that most employees are looking for coaches who can help them develop and make th e most of their strengths, to add value for the company. This is especially true when it comes to Millennials, the largest generation in the workforce.Leading a productive team entails letting go of daily operations to focus on setting a clear strategy and vision - the why and what - and getting comfortable leaving your team to manage the how. This can be a serious challenge if youre accustomed to spending most of your time triaging problems, putting out fires and managing from a reactive standpoint.Managers execute leaders leadAs the CEO of a digital marketing agency, I used to review every monthly report for quality before it went out to our clients, which involved far too much managing time.Realizing it would not scale, I sat down one day and wrote a playbook on how to create these reports, trained the team and then let them loose. I still ask to be CCd on them, but now I can focus on coaching people on opportunities to improve, and they know they wont get my feedback before t hey send. This approach creates more accountability for others and less doing on my part.When I empowered the team to write those monthly reports, everyone saw better outcomes. Here are three more ways you can shift from day-to-day management to leadership.1) Establish core values- and follow them.While 80 percent of Fortune 100 companies talk about their core values publicly, according to one study, theirs are often hollow words that arent operationalized in any way. The magic of core values is that, when they are ingrained into employees daily work lives, they drive more autonomous decision-making.For example, one of our core values is embrace relationships, which empowers our managers to make financial decisions aligned with long-term outcomes, not short-term maximization of profits. Someone might say to me, I made this concession for one of our partners because it welches the right thing to do, rather than feel the need to ask for permission.To create the right conditions for su ccess, employees need to understand where the business is going and how they should behave, to lead by example. Your core values inform your company culture and including the team in creating those values can help workers feel more connected and empowered.2) Dont neglect your own professional developmentToo often, leaders assume responsibility for everyone on their teams but themselves. Although we all need to manage at times, leaders are usually proactive managers are reactive. If you want to be a great leader, set aside time for your own professional development.Join local and national professional organizations, such as Entrepreneurs Organization - a great resource for networking and leadership training - or attend conferences such as GrowCo to hear from other leaders who have found success.Look for groups that will challenge and support you in your professional development, beyond networking and handing out business cards. Seek out a successful coach or mentor and create a for mal board of advisors. Nothing is ever as easy as it looks, so lean on the support and experience of others to guide you, and learn from those who have done what you aim to do.And dont forget to transfer this focus on development to your team. GitHub, for example, allows each of its employees to attend one work-related conference a year and covers the travel costs if a teammate is invited to speak.3) Spread the love, or risk burnoutIf you try to do it all yourself, you will inevitably see diminishing returns on the time you invest. Successful leaders spend the majority of their time on tasks that utilize their own unique skills and abilities and leave the rest to others who are more competent in those areas.Try this exercise to figure out how to make that happenDetermine the maximum number of hours per week you can work and still stay balanced.Calculate (honestly) how much time it takes to do all your necessary tasks well. If the answer is more than 100 percent of your max hours, de legate.List every single thing you do in a day.Create two columns to sort that list In column 1, put every task you love to do and are great at column 2 is for everything else.Now, stop doing or delegate everything in column 2 that puts you over capacity.The great thing is, youll often discover that the duties you arent good at (or dont enjoy) align with the unique capabilities and favorite tasks of someone else on your team.Although it might seem impossible to let go of the daily tasks of managing the business, getting out of that mindset and focusing on how to be an inspirational leader is the best investment you can make - in both your quality of life and the ultimate success of your business.This post first appeared on Medium.

Ready, Set, Drive How to Survive Your Commute on Game Day

Ready, Set, Drive How to Survive Your Commute on Game DayReady, Set, Drive How to Survive Your Commute on Game DayFootball season is exciting for fans and players across the country. But for those who live in major football cities that cant get the day off work or who arent fans of the game game day presents a serious dilemma how do I get to work without going crazy when there are thousands of visitors in my town?Game day traffic is a serious problem for major cities. GPS company TomTom looked at travel data for NFL games in 2010and found that some cities experienced road slowdowns of about 30 percent, with fans in some distributions-mixs driving 50 percent slower than usual. From Texasto Oregon, commuters across the country have their work cut out for them if they want to get to work on time. If you are preparing to commute to work on game day, here are three strategies you can use to avoid the traffic Work from homeThe easiest way to avoid traffic is to work from home. If the maj ority of your job takes place through computer and email, consider asking for a special dispensation to work from home on game day. If it works out, you might be able to negotiate more time working from homeand get back your time from your commute throughout the year.As for a flexible scheduleIf you need to make it into the office, ask for a flexible schedule for the day to come in later and head home early. This will allow you to avoid the major traffic delays associated with travelers without missing out on important in-office activities.Use technology to your advantageIf you have a smartphone, put it to work Google Maps and Waze both offer traffic alerts in real time and will automatically adjust your travel time so that you have a reliable ETA. You can also set the apps to suggest different routes when the one youre on is congested. Using Waze, passengers in your car can communicate with other cars to find out sudden changes like traffic cops, accidents and shorter routes. Trans it is another important app for putting together a reliable travel plan. Unlike the other apps, however, Transit will let you mix and match walking, public transportation and driving to get you to your final destination on time.No matter which strategy you to avoid traffic use, remember to also avoid the spoilers if you cant make it to the game yourself. Steer clear of your favorite sports stations on your commute home so you dont get the results of the game spoiled for you.

4 Ways to Be More Assertive at Work

4 Ways to Be More Assertive at Work4 Ways to Be More Assertive at Work Confidence and assertiveness dont come naturally to everyone, but if you tend to be timid or reserved in work situations, those qualities could end up hurting you. Not only might an excess of mildness give others the opportunity to take advantage of you, but by failing to appear self-assured, you could ruin your chances at getting otherwise well-deserved promotions . Thats why it pays to work on becoming mora assertive - and heres how.Being humble generally isnt a bad thing, but when you apologize in workplace situations where an Im sorry is by no means warranted, you discredit your own ideas and highlight your insecurities. Next time you disagree with someone or want to suggest doing things differently, dont preface your statements with Im sorry. Just say what you want to say, let your audience react, and respond as necessary.Imagine your colleague is suggesting a marketing strategy you firmly disagree with. Rather than saying, Im sorry, but I think we should go a different way, try Actually, heres why this other approach will be more beneficial. Your colleagues and managers are more likely to listen to your ideas if your language exudes confidence.You never what know seemingly minor nuances ofspeech can detract from an otherwise compelling argument. Whatever point youre trying to make, youll have a better shot if you stop diminishing your statements with words that make you appear to lack confidence in what youre saying.Imagine you have a great concept to share with your team at your weekly meeting. If you start with something along the lines of This is just an idea, but, youll end up selling that idea short. Rather, get up and say something like My idea is to do so and so. Heres why itll work.Its hard to confidently state your position when your data or knowledge set is fuzzy. So, if youre trying to make a case for something at work, be sure to have all the facts o n hand to back up your claims. While a more naturally assertive person might manage to argue a point forcefully without solid information to support it, if youre notlage the self-assured type, being confident in your research can make a big difference in how convincing you are. So if you expect to be put on the spot at an upcoming meeting , go in prepared.Some people shy away from strong language at work because they fear itll backfire. But the truth is, theres a big difference between being assertive and being aggressive. Whereas the former has a positive connotation, especially at the management level , the latter quality can damage careers. As long as you recognize that and dont cross the line, you have little to lose by being more assertive. In fact, your colleagues might come to respect you more once they see that youre capable of standing your ground.The more confident you appear at work, the more likely you are to succeed. Learning to assert yourself can not only help your c areer, but make your whole workplace experience more enjoyable.

Medical Records Release FAQ - United States Medical Records Release FAQ - United States General What is a Medical Records Release? A Medical Records Release Form (also known as a Medical Information Release Form) is a form used to request that a health care provider (physician, dentist, hospital, chiropractor, psychiatrist, etc.) release a patient's medical records, either to the patient, a third party (such as an employer, insurance company, etc.) or both. LawDepot's Medical Records Release can also be used to request that the errors in a patient's medical records be corrected. Why should I use LawDepot's Medical Records Release? LawDepot's Medical Records Release Form is drafted to meet or exceed standards required by the Health Information Portability and Accountability Act, its associated regulations, notes and material published by the US Department of Health and Human Services, and State laws for the release of confidential patient information upon the patients (or legal representative's) written request. Additionally, LawDepot's Medical Records Release makes requesting the release of your medical records quick and easy. The automated form allows you to request information to be sent to multiple individuals and organizations at once. So, for example, you could request three copies of your medical records - a copy for yourself, a copy for a potential employer, and a copy for your insurance company - with one form. The form also allows you to request that your medical records be released by multiple organizations at the same time. For example, you could create one Medical Records Release form and send it to both your dentist and your physician. Can I use the Medical Records Release to correct information in my medical file? Yes, LawDepot's Medical Records Release allows you to request corrections and amendments to existing Medical Records. What information can be found in my medical records? When you receive treatment from a health professional, such as a nurse, physician, dentist, or psychiatrist, medical records are drafted and stored in your file. Your medical records may include information about: Your medical history Your family's medical history Treatments you have received Results from laboratory tests Results from genetic testing Medications you have been prescribed Results of operations and other medical procedures Information you have provided on applications for life insurance or applications for disability Information about your lifestyle, including: Smoking Recreational drug use High-risk activities With so much sensitive information available, it is vital that you take every step possible to protect the privacy and confidentiality of your medical records. Will I have to pay for my medical records?You may be charged for the costs associated with retrieving, copying, and sending medical records. The fee for this service will depend on the size of your file and the number of copies you are requesting. In most cases, the amount charged must be reasonable, but different health care providers may charge different amounts for copying the same information. If you absolutely cannot afford to pay for your medical records, you can try submitting a note to your health care provider stating that you cannot afford to pay for the charges. In these cases, the health care provider might provide you with copies of your medical records free of charge. The PatientWho is the Patient?The patient is the individual who is seeking to have Medical Records released. What is a Minor?A minor is a person who is under the age of majority in their residing state. For example, in the state of Montana, the age of majority is 18, so all individuals under the age of 18 are considered minors. If the patient is a minor, a parent or guardian will have to request the release of the patient's medical records. What is a Dependent Adult?A dependent adult is an adult who is dependent on one or more people for support or care. A dependent adult could be under another's care by way of a medical directive, court order, power of attorney, etc. Corrections to Existing Medical RecordsWhy is it important to correct errors contained in my medical records?Errors in your medical records can lead to serious problems, including but not limited to the following: Errors in diagnosisIf current or past symptoms and/or treatments are recorded incorrectly, the incorrect information can cause errors in future diagnoses. Errors in treatmentErrors in treatment, caused by errors in a patient's medical records, are not uncommon. For example, a patient's medical records could fail to state that the patient is allergic to a common treatment, or the records might incorrectly list a medication that the patient takes, which could lead to two conflicting medications being administered at the same time. Also, if errors in your medical records caused an incorrect diagnosis, that incorrect diagnosis can lead to errors in treatment. Problems with insuranceApplying for Insurance: Errors in your medical records can adversely affect you when you apply for health insurance or life insurance. An error can cause an insurance company to believe that you are sicker than you actually are. This can lead to increased premiums or, in extreme cases, refusal of coverage. As such, it is always a good idea to review your medical records for errors before you apply for insurance. Collecting Insurance: Errors in your medical records might also affect your ability to collect from your health insurance provider. For example, a miscoded diagnoses could cause your insurance company to refuse payment for your treatment. What information in my medical records should I check for errors?Although the best practice is to review all of the information in your medical records for errors, you should pay special attention to the following: Doctor's Notes Records from testing centers, hospitals, clinics, and other facilities that the patient has visited. Insurance billing and codes Results from medical tests How should I list corrections that are required?When listing corrections that are required, you should do so in complete sentences, using as much detail as necessary to identify the corrections that need to be made. You should list pages, dates, doctors' names, and any other information that can be used to correctly identify the error(s) that should be corrected. If more than one correction is required, you may wish to letter the corrections, as illustrated in the following example. Incorrect: Change Tylnol 3 to say Tylenol 3. Change my phone number from 555-1234 to 555-1324. Correct: a. On page 6 of Dr. Smiths Chart Notes, which are dated November 22, 2002, the prescription noted is incorrectly labeled as Tylnol 3 instead of Tylenol 3. b. Under the patient contact information listed on page 1 of Dr. Smith's Chart Notes, which are dated June 4 2004, the patient's phone number is incorrectly listed as 555-1234. The patient's phone number is actually 555-1324.

Are resumes becoming obsolete This CEO thinks so

Are resumes becoming obsolete This CEO thinks so Are resumes becoming obsolete This CEO thinks so Even with new innovations like  LinkedIn, website portfolios and unique  interview questions, one part of the job application process has always remained the same - the  resume.   It’s a standard document that highlights your recent and relevant experiences. It’s your one-sheet; your main rationale for getting this job.But what if it didn’t have to be? According to top CEOs, resumes aren’t the best identifier for good hires. Jeff Weiner, CEO of  LinkedIn, believes that the key to finding strong talent isn’t looking at more resumes - it’s about looking in non-traditional places.Speaking at the ASU GSV Summit, Weiner acknowledged that companies need to update the way they’ve traditionally hired people. “There are qualities… that have a tendency to be completely overlooked when people are sifting through resumes or LinkedIn profiles,” Weiner said. “And yet, increasingly, we find that these are the kinds of people that make the biggest difference within our organi zation.”For individuals who have many skills but few experiences, resumes aren’t an accurate summary of their potential. Resumes do a good job providing a timeline of your work history, but they focus on aspects that don’t necessarily apply to the work you’ll be doing with a specific company.Laszlo Bock,  Google’s former head of  human resources, told  The New York Times  that employees without any college education are just as (if not more) valuable as those with a traditional degree.“After two or three years, your ability to perform… is completely unrelated to how you performed when you were in school,” Bock said. “The skills you required in college are very different. You’re also fundamentally a different person. You learn and grow, you think about things differently.“Google famously used to ask everyone for a transcript and G.P.A.’s and test scores, but we don’t anymore,” Bock said. “We found that they don’t predict anything.”Weiner agrees. It†™s one of the reasons he supports LinkedIn’s internship program, REACH, and its focus on a new kind of recruiting.“Yes, degrees from specific schools can lead us to finding incredible talent. But it’s not the exclusionary domain of incredible talent,” Weiner said. “This [program] is trying to get away from this idea that everyone on the engineering team, everyone we recruit, has to have come from a specific school and has to have a specific kind of degree.”Unlike a traditional internship program,  REACH  is an apprenticeship. For six months, participants work full-time as a member of LinkedIn’s functional engineering team to learn from managers. By proving their skills at the end of the program, successful apprentices have the potential to be offered a full-time software engineering role.“We’re looking for folks with a growth mindset,” Weiner said. “We’re looking for people with the dedication, with the work ethic. We want to give them a shot. And what we’r e finding is, these people are… incredibly talented, and they need a chance.”Bock agrees. “You want people who like figuring stuff out where there is no obvious answer.”So, while this does mean that your resume has less of an impact on your overall hiring, it means that within your next job interview - you should focus on how you can put your hard-earned skills to use for the company. Keep the focus on your skills and you’ll go far.“There’s just so much talent to be had if people are open to finding this talent in different places,” Weiner said.This post originally appeared on Fairygodboss.

The Best Way to Get Into Medical School

The Best Way to Get Into Medical School The Best Way to Get Into Medical School Do you think you might want to go to medical school in the future? Are you wondering what you can do now to prepare and enhance your chances of gaining admission? Its never too early to start thinking about your career goals and planning how to achieve them. When to Start Career Research The high school years are the perfect time to begin exploring your interests and preparing your background. Take advantage of the resources available at your school and in your local community to begin  your  preparation  for a medical career. Why is  it  important to start early if you want to become a doctor? First, you will need to attend a college that will prepare you for medical school. This means a competitive college or university that offers the science classes you will need  for acceptance into medical school. You will need to take the appropriate classes in high school to  increase  your chances of being accepted at the undergraduate  institution  of your choice. In addition to your coursework, undergraduate admissions and medical school admissions will consider your extracurricular activities. The more relevant experience you have, the stronger a candidate you will be. That experience will also help you figure out if you are sure that you are interested in a medical career because you will be exposed to what its really like to be a doctor. Tips for High School Students Who Want to Be Doctors Here are some tips for high school students (and their parents) who are interested in becoming doctors: Visit your high school guidance office and ask about resources for  learning  about medical careers. Tap online resources  such  as  the  Occupational Outlook Handbook.Meet with medical practitioners in your area and through family  and  friends for  informational interviews. Ask them what it takes to be a doctor and inquire about the challenges and satisfactions involved with their work.Ask any contact with whom you  have  developed  a nice rapport if you can  shadow  them as they  go  through their  day. These observations will help you evaluate your comfort with medical environments and interventions. Consider volunteering at a local hospital, nursing home, or other health-care establishment. Medical schools look for proof of your exposure to medical settings and commitment to serving others.Find a part-time or summer job at a health-care facility. The more experience you gain, the better equipped you will be for medical school.Once you are 16 (age varies by state),  you  may  want to complete training during the summer to be a  certified Nurse Assistant  (CNA). Training takes anywhere from three  weeks to three months. Once you have your certificate, you can earn good money and gain valuable experience prior to medical school. Another route to consider is completing  training as an  emergency Medical Technician  (EMT) once you are 18. Basic level EMTs can complete training in as little as two to three  months,  and  they  play an important role  by  intervening in emergency medical situations.Develop a strong background in science and prove that you can handle rigorous courses in biology, chemistry, physics, and math. Take AP and advanced courses as often as possible and maintain high grades. Meet with your guidance counselor to plot the appropriate high school courses. Reach out to local medical researchers  and volunteer to help them carry out their research activities. Ask your science teachers, family physician,  and other contacts  to  recommend researchers. Medicine is a research-based discipline,  and schools will value evidence that you are research oriented.Take on leadership roles at your school and in your community. Prove that you can motivate your peers to action,  particularly in ways that benefit your school or community.Make sure that you conduct your life in accordance with the highest ethical standards. Medical schools and the medical profession demand that candidates conform to very high ethical standards. Carefully research four-year colleges in collaboration with your high school guidance counselor. Identify highly regarded schools and find out how many  of  their  grads are accepted to medical school. By starting early and taking some of these steps, you will confirm your interest in medicine and prove to medical schools that you have the right stuff to succeed! How to Pitch Editors With Story Ideas to Get Assignments

How to Pitch Editors With Story Ideas to Get Assignments How to Pitch Editors With Story Ideas to Get Assignments A pitch is a writers description of a potential story (and  why it should matter)  to an editor. A pitch can be delivered verbally- if youre on staff pitching to your editor- or sent via email. A pitch essentially makes the case for doing a certain story at a certain point in time, and most importantly, why youre the best person to write it. Writing a Successful Pitch Letter or Email And a good pitch letter should quickly and succinctly do a few things: Introduce the authorSummarize the story the author wants to writeExplain why that story matters You first have to be able to sell an article or an idea for an article before writing and being paid for it. Even if you have never worked with a particular  editor before, your pitch should be able to make a lasting impression, so that you stand out from the crowd and have a better chance of being given the assignment. How Do You Approach Editors With a Story Idea? Since editors often work with large numbers of writers, publicists, advertisers, and readers, unless you already work for the editor or the editor knows you personally, it can be difficult to pitch a story to them. Its not impossible, but editors get an enormous amount of email, so you have limited opportunity to get their attention. If someone you know can make an introduction to the editor you want to pitch, dont be shy about asking. If you dont hear back from the editor youve pitched within a week, do follow up. If you still dont hear back, chances are good theyre not interested (or dont have time to work with you). You should feel free to pitch that idea elsewhere if you dont get a response from your first attempt.   Do Your ResearchBeforeYouPitch Some publications have specific guidelines about how to pitch them and when, so take a careful look at their website before you fire off that email. Its also good to know whether a publication accepts unsolicited pitches (many dont).   One excellent resource that contains this information is Writers Market, a guide published annually by Writers Digest. It contains information about hundreds of newspapers, magazines and other publications such as how much they pay, how they prefer to receive queries (another word for pitches) and contact information. Its also a good idea to be familiar with a given publications editorial calendar, usually available on their website (sometimes under the advertising section). Do they have a wedding section every May? Dont wait until  April 15 to pitch that idea about wedding cakes. And do your research: Make sure your great idea hasnt already been covered by the publication youre pitching.   Pitch Your Idea to the Right Person There are few things more annoying to an editor than being pitched a story idea that is outside their scope. Dont pitch the sports editor with your great business story. Check the publications masthead (the editors and their titles) to make sure youre approaching the right person. And make doubly sure you spell the editors name correctly. Nothing gets a pitch binned faster than misspelling the receiving editors name.   Pitch With a Formula in Mind A well-written pitch should  be clear and concise. Heres what you want to include: First, introduce the story idea and define  the angle. Explain what you want to write about and explain your point of view and argument. Explain why your idea is timely, important, different and/or of interest to the particular audience and readers of the publication you are approaching. Be clear about why youre the person to write the piece. Expertise in a given area or an interest in a topic are fine reasons. A personal relationship that may signal a conflict of interest is not. Give a realistic estimate of the deadline for your piece.  Include your contact information, both phone number and email address. Some writers attach writing samples to demonstrate experience, although many editors wont click on attachments from people they dont know. Its better to include a link to your personal blog or website that will have examples of your work.

Build Your Case for the Senior Executive Service (SES)

Build Your Case for the Senior Executive Service (SES) Build Your Case for the Senior Executive Service (SES) Build Your Case for the Senior Executive Service (SES) Baltimore, MD (PRWEB) November 28, 2011 Like in show business, in government there are really no “overnight successes.” Instead there are the sometimes unnoticed years of preparation, as you head toward future work roles. This concept was illustrated in Rudolph Giuliani’s bestseller Leadership, in which the former New York Mayor states that he didn’t simply become a great leader on 9-11. Instead he purposefully took on challenges throughout his entire career. In a similar way, you want to aim for ongoing career development. And it’s important to look at how you’re doing so far â€" especially if you hope to enter the government’s Senior Executive Service (SES) within five years. The practical reason for this self-assessment is that you’re going to have to prove your SES worthiness with specified types of real-life examples. And the method for proving your leadership readiness are narratives called Executive Core Qualifications (ECQs). “If you’re not aware of the ECQs, as what you must achieve, you may not be ready for the SES,” cautioned Kathryn Troutman, who authored The New SES Application with Diane Hudson Burns. “You must gain specific experience and qualifications, plus get them down on paper.” Who should consider grooming themselves for the SES? Federal employees eligible to apply for the government’s SES-track Career Development Programs (CPDs) come from the manager level, GS-14. Others with a five-year plan of their own could begin around GS-12/13. Applicants for Career Development Programs, offered periodically at different agencies, submit ECQs when applying for a CDP and at the end of their program. All SES applicants must write and submit the ECQ narratives or incorporate them into the new five-page SES resume-based format when responding to a SES vacancy announcement. Troutman’s advice to all applicants is to start writing the ECQs right away. “This way, you can begin to look at what’s missing according to the Office of Personnel Management’s required 28 leadership competencies,” advised Troutman. “One of the best ways to learn about ECQ development is to take a class  on how to write the ECQs in the correct format.” The New SES Application provides a step-by-step process for writing both the ECQs and the five-page SES resume and is used as the curriculum at Troutman’s Federal Career Training Institute for the hands-on January 17-18 workshop in Maryland, focused on writing the ECQs and the five-page SES resume. Attendees also learn to articulate their leadership qualifications for job interviews and networking. In a recent interview, Troutman offered basic tips for thinking about your leadership qualifications and preparing to write the five ECQs. ECQ #1 â€" Leading Change: This competency is about leading change, not just implementing it, Troutman explained. It looks for creativity and strategic thinking. “Ask yourself, ‘When did I lead change? Why was change needed? What was my role in the change?’” she recommended. “This is not about what your department did, but what you did to lead change.” ECQ #2 â€" Leading People: The second ECQ centers on the ability to lead people toward meeting the organization’s vision. “Your example might address conflict management, leveraging diversity, or implementing career development,” Troutman said. “Ask yourself, ‘Who did I lead? What was going on with them? What were the challenges of their jobs?’” ECQ #3 â€" Results Driven: “This is a Type A competency,” Troutman noted. “The third ECQ relates to action, staying on task, following up, and being driven by the desired results. Top leaders are very results driven, like Giuliani was as New York’s mayor.” ECQ #4 â€" Business Acumen: To tackle this qualification, you need three “heads” â€" oriented to finance, human capital and technology. “This can be the toughest ECQ,” Troutman observed. “Government people tend to think about programs and policies, rather than business. But think of contracts, procurements and budgets for finance, restructuring, recruitment and training for people, and security, IT security and automation for technology.” ECQ #5 â€" Building Coalitions: The fifth ECQ is about partnering, political savvy, influencing and negotiating. Troutman said, “Ask yourself, ‘How well do I partner with other organizations to achieve goals? How well do I communicate with them? How well do I work with others?” Lack of partnering was behind the failure to respond quickly to the Katrina disaster, Troutman noted. Now emergency management has tremendous partnerships between different government levels.
